Alejandro:
Have you considered posting a "WTB" (Want To Buy) or "LF" (Looking For) advertisement at the Marketplace in this forum? That's surely where I would start looking! Best of all: Very friendly and helpful sellers!!
With reference to System service parts - ThinkPad T30 pointing to Keyboard FRU parts list - ThinkPad T30 a T30 (APPS) keyboard with 08K4699 cost $97.66 (!!!) if purchased through IBM US Parts and Maintenance parts site so I'd say... go elsewhere!! Also, try get a NMB keyboard (08K4670 if "US English), rather than an ALPS.
